Five men and their dogs, Kasauli, Himachal Pradesh, India
Five men and their dogs at Kasauli, a colonial hill station in Himachal Pradesh, India. The men are described as Bachelors of the Tennis Club.
1905

Five Bachelors of the Tennis Club with Their Beloved Terriers at Kasauli, Himachal Pradesh, India, 1905 This charming sepia-toned photograph captures the moment of relaxation and camaraderie among five bachelors of the Tennis Club, nestled in the picturesque hill station of Kasauli, Himachal Pradesh, India. Established during British colonial rule, Kasauli was a popular retreat for the British military and civilians seeking respite from the sweltering heat of the plains.
